Our Programs and Services

Camp Quality brings positivity, fun and laughter back into the lives of kids facing cancer. Our programs and services help families build optimism and resilience through community, education and fun. We are there for kids (0-15) dealing with their own cancer diagnosis, or the diagnosis of a sibling or parent, every step of the way: in hospital, at school, online, and away from it all at our camps and retreats.

Recreation
Programs

Camp Quality Recreation Programs give kids and their families a break from cancer and a chance to reconnect away from it all at camps, retreats and events.

Hospital
Programs

Child Life Therapists provide medical-play techniques that build understanding, resilience and empowerment to support kids undergoing cancer treatment.

Puppet
Programs

The Camp Quality Puppets are at school, in hospital and online, in order to help bust myths about cancer and provide therapeutic laughter and fun.

Counselling

Parenting Through Cancer is a free telephone counselling service for parents and carers impacted by their own diagnosis, or their child's.

Digital
Resources

Digital Puppet Playdates bring joy to kids on their devices. The Kids' Guide to Cancer and New Normal Navigator apps provide education and resources.
